PRP and injection treatments: when do they work, and when don't they?

Short answer

PRP (platelet-rich plasma) is not a solution for every pain and every joint — the evidence varies greatly by indication. Because it is prepared from your own blood, it is generally safe, but it is often expensive and, for many uses, has not been shown to be superior to placebo. Relatively more favorable signals have been reported in chronic tennis elbow (lateral epicondylitis) and in selected mild-to-moderate knee osteoarthritis; however, even in these areas the evidence of superiority over placebo remains uncertain and inconsistent. By contrast, its efficacy has not been proven in Achilles and patellar tendinopathy or in acute muscle injury.

Corticosteroid (cortisone) injection, on the other hand, can reduce pain in the short term, but in tendon problems it may worsen the long-term outcome and carries a risk of tissue weakening with repeated use. In short: injections may help in selected situations; but for most musculoskeletal problems, the core treatment is exercise and load management.

PRP: evidence by indication

  • Tennis elbow (lateral epicondylitis) — relatively more favorable, but debated: In some network meta-analyses, corticosteroids stand out in the short term, while PRP appears better in the long term. However, this "superiority" may partly stem from the corticosteroid group worsening over time; PRP's superiority over placebo (sham) is inconsistent, and in a 2025 tendinopathy meta-analysis the difference in pain was not statistically significant. So it is an option that may be considered in chronic/refractory cases, but its evidence remains uncertain.
  • Knee osteoarthritis — mixed/debated: The highest-quality placebo-controlled trial (RESTORE) found no significant difference between PRP and placebo at 12 months, either in pain or in cartilage. Although some analyses find PRP superior to hyaluronic acid, superiority over placebo is inconsistent, and major guidelines do not recommend routine use.
  • Achilles / patellar tendinopathy — weak/absent: Randomized trials and meta-analyses show that PRP does not provide significant superiority over placebo. In these conditions the core treatment is progressive tendon loading.
  • Acute muscle (hamstring) injury — no benefit: Double-blind trials and meta-analysis show that PRP does not improve time to return to play or recurrence rate.

Why do the studies conflict?

In PRP, platelet concentration, white-cell content, preparation, and the number of injections vary from clinic to clinic — meaning that "what is actually injected" is not standardized. This makes studies difficult to compare. In addition, the needle itself creates a strong placebo effect; for this reason, double-blind trials with a saline comparator are essential. "PRP vs nothing" designs are misleading.

Corticosteroid (cortisone) injection

  • In tendinopathy and some joint flare-ups, it reduces pain in the short term (a few weeks).
  • However, in tendinopathy the medium-to-long-term outcome may be worse than with conservative treatment, and even worse than doing nothing.
  • Repeated injections can weaken the tendon/tissue; in knee osteoarthritis, frequently repeated corticosteroids have been shown to increase cartilage loss.
  • So: it may serve as a short-term "bridge" in a selected, refractory case; it is not appropriate for routine and repeated use.

An honest frame for patients

The marketing of "PRP for every pain / stem cells for every joint" does not match the evidence. The right question is not "Does PRP work?" but rather "What does the evidence say for my condition?" For most tendon and muscle problems, the core treatment is progressive loading and load management; injections should at most be considered in selected situations, with realistic expectations, and with the cost discussed.

For clinicians

The PRP debate in knee OA is real: some meta-analyses show superiority over HA, while the highest-quality RCT (RESTORE) and OARSI/ACR recommend against it — a one-sided presentation is misleading. Signals for leukocyte-poor PRP are not conclusive. For corticosteroids, the Coombes 2010 (Lancet) framework should be shared with the patient (short-term gain, long-term loss). Stem-cell/regenerative claims lack strong evidence.

Frequently asked questions

Is PRP safe?

Generally yes — because it is prepared from your own blood, serious side effects are rare; those seen are mostly mild and transient. The main issue is not safety but the fact that, for most indications, efficacy has not been proven, along with cost.

PRP has been recommended to me; should I have it?

It depends. In chronic tennis elbow it may be a reasonable option; however, no benefit has been shown in Achilles/patellar tendinopathy or in muscle injury, and in knee osteoarthritis the evidence is debated. First discuss with your doctor the level of evidence for your condition and the role of the core treatment (exercise).

Is a cortisone shot harmful?

It can provide short-term relief, but in tendon problems it may worsen the long-term outcome and can weaken the tissue with repeated use. It may be used briefly in selected situations; routine/repeated injection is not appropriate.

Does PRP regenerate cartilage, is it like "stem cells"?

PRP is not stem-cell therapy; it is a blood concentrate rich in platelets. There is no strong evidence that it regenerates cartilage. Most "regenerative" and "stem cell" claims are not supported by strong evidence in musculoskeletal problems.

What should I do instead of an injection?

For most tendon and joint problems, the core treatment is progressive strengthening, load management, and (if appropriate) weight control. Injections are considered not as a replacement for these, but at most as an addition in selected situations.
